Now, shifting into today’s topic though, I know a huge concern that you or that many coaches I know have to committing to six months of this work, six months or longer to this work, is what I’m calling the not enough its.  Kind of like a cabinet case of the fuck its, but it’s the not enough its instead. I don’t have enough, fill in the blank.

What’s your I don’t have enough? What’s your not enough it? I don’t have enough time. I don’t have enough money. I don’t have enough experience. I don’t have enough material, content. I don’t have enough clients. I don’t have enough.

What I currently have is not enough. And that one sentence right there is such a confidence killer. Like how can you possibly believe in the inevitability of your success and the amazingness if you are like, “Where I am right now is not good enough. It’s not enough. I’m not enough.” Like how inspired are you right now?

Because as soon as you say that, let’s really think about this. I’m going to invite you to do a little body scan right here. As soon as you say, “I don’t have enough” what happens in your body right now? Tell me. I don’t have enough. Say it out loud, I don’t have enough. Say it out loud again, I don’t have enough.

How do you feel in your body right now? Do you feel tight, constricted? Maybe this can happen sometimes. Maybe it’s more buzzy, twitchy, or anxious. And I can only presuppose what’s going on inside you, but I can guess that light and airy, open, and flowing, ease and calm, that’s not happening right now.

I don’t know if I described what’s exactly happening to you right now. I would guess it’s probably one of those first three things. But I know for sure it’s not open, and welcoming, and curious. Right? Because I don’t have enough is just like, “Oh.” It’s dread. It’s fear. It’s anxiety. It’s inadequacy. It’s so many different possible feelings, all of which are no bueno. They do not feel good.

I really want to offer you that “I don’t have enough,” it cuts us off from what else is possible. It cuts us off from our future. It cuts us off from the next step. From the next step, the next minute, the next step, the next day, the next week, the next month. It cuts us off from what’s going to happen or what is possible to happen.

It’s simply a wall that we put up that cuts us off from any problem solving. How can you possibly do an evaluation from a place of it’s not enough? What’s working? Nothing’s working. Nothing’s possibly working. There’s nothing I got that’s working right now. What am I going to do next time? Doesn’t matter because what I got isn’t enough.

You can’t do a critical thinking, you cut yourself off from problem solving, any kind of introspection, any kind of nuance, any kind of perception. You’re cutting yourself off from any brainstorming, or new ideas, or out of the box things. All of that’s cut off from us as soon as we’re like, “I don’t have enough.”

It is a wall to finding any solutions to whatever you don’t think you have enough of. I don’t have enough doesn’t solve the problem of not having enough. I don’t have enough money is not going to help you solve for getting more money. I don’t have enough time is not going to solve for creating more time. It completely cuts you off from the ability to solve for that and figure out how you can do less or create more or whatever.

There’s like 2,700 possibilities and you’re cut off from all of them as soon as you say it. If you have the not enough its now, more of the thing that you don’t think that you have enough of, more of that is not going to make the not enough its go away. Nope.

There are people who think that they don’t have enough money right now and yet they are–  I could pull 10 of you who are all telling me that you don’t have enough money and I guarantee you, you have wildly varying bank accounts.

You could have $500 in the bank, $5,000 in the bank, $50,000 in the bank and you could all still believe that it’s not enough. Because it’s not the amount that creates the enoughness, it’s your thoughts. The number doesn’t determine enough. The amount of time doesn’t determine enough.

When my kids went to school and I had 40 hours a week to build my coaching business and yet somehow, I was always running out of time. It wasn’t enough time. And I couldn’t figure out how moms with small children or women who worked full-time and were building a successful coaching business. I had 40 hours a week and you’ve got like 10 and yet I kept trying to convince myself that it wasn’t enough time.

I had 40 hours a week, I had all the time that I needed. It wasn’t the amount of hours available to me that determined my enoughness. It was my thought about not having enough time.

Your brain is conditioned to believe whatever you have isn’t enough and no new amount will ever be enough. You will have a little hit of like a little feel good drug for a hot minute, for like a hot minute. I’m going to be honest with you, when you do actually get to that path to 100K and you’ve made that first 100K, you will have that hit of like, “This is amazing.”

And it’s going to last for like one hot minute. And then it’s going to be done. And then your brain is going to like reset itself. Suddenly, that new higher amount will now become your baseline. And now it’s not enough. What used to be amazing and fabulous in the past becomes your normal. And now it becomes not enough.

Your brain is going to constantly reset itself. It’s going to constantly reset it’s not enoughs. It’s simply not true if you think more time, more money, more experience, more material and content, more clients will put an end to you believing it’s not enough. Because the circumstances don’t change the thoughts, you do.
